At the climax of the greater popular Intifada and as the Arab and international solidarity with the struggle of the Palestinian people increased then, the PNC issued in its term in Algiers on November 15, 1988, the Document of the Declaration of Independence which received the consensus and support of the Palestinian masses in the homeland and in the Diaspora.
Nowadays, in light of the current and renewing Intifada, our masses in the homeland and in the Diaspora prepare to commemorate the 13th anniversary of the Declaration of Independence on November 15, with greater strength and determination to continue in the Intifada and resistance against the Israeli aggression and occupation and siege until settlements end and until the Israeli occupation is evacuated and until the Palestinian people exercise their right in self determination through realizing on the ground the establishment of the Palestinian independent and fully sovereign state with al-Quds al-Shareef as its capital on all the Palestinian territories occupied in 1967: in Gaza Strip and the West Bank, including Jerusalem, within the borders of the 4th of June 1967 and through securing the right of the Palestinian refugees in returning to their homes and properties from which they were evicted according to Resolution 194 and in accordance with international law and the UN resolutions and Charter.
Due to the legendary steadfastness of our people and because of the continuation of the Intifada and resistance for the last 14 months, international understanding to the cause and rights of our people has grown, in addition to the increasing solidarity with the struggle of the Palestinian people and their legitimate resistance against the Israeli aggression and occupation. The steadfastness of the Palestinian people also led to a political and diplomatic defeat of Israel at the international level and resulted in the isolation of Israel at the Arab and Islamic and international levels.
Due to the major positive impact caused by the Intifada at the international level, many of the major world leaders announced their support to the establishment of an independent, sovereign, and viable Palestinian state. However, talking about the Palestinian state is not enough any more and will remain incomplete as long as words are not linked to actions, especially by the US Administration which goes on in its blatant bias and support to the Israeli aggression and occupation and in showing hostility to the rights and legitimate aspirations of the Palestinian people.
The credibility of these positions depends on the extent to which those leaders can go in supporting the Palestinian state and this requires launching an international collective initiative in the context of the UN Security Council which should take a new, firm and binding decision to Israel stipulating that Israel must stop its aggression and siege on the Palestinian people and that international observers must be deployed to provide protection to our masses and replace the occupation troops on a temporary basis and set up a mechanism forcing Israel to withdraw from all Palestinian territories occupied in 1967, including Jerusalem and within the borders of June 1967 and to have the Palestinian territories free from Israeli settlements and free from any Israeli military or security presence inside the Palestinian territories or on the borders with Jordan and Egypt and to have the Palestinian people control their skies and regional waters and natural resources and to allow them to consolidate their full sovereignty on Arab Jerusalem. The Palestinian state will guarantee the freedom to exercise religious rituals in the Holy Lands in Jerusalem and all over Palestine for the followers of all religions.
Palestine is a state to Palestinians wherever they are. In Palestine, Palestinians will enjoy full rights and their religious and political beliefs will be respected in light of a democratic republican parliamentarian system that is based on the principle of separation of the three authorities: the executive, the legislative and the judiciary. The state will be based on the right of freedom of press and public liberties and political pluralism and social justice and equality and non-discrimination in public rights under a constitution that believes in the rule of the law and independent judiciary and to abide by the UN Charter and its goals and the International Declaration of Human Rights; the state will be a peace loving country and will believe in peaceful means of solving regional and international conflicts according to UN resolutions and the international law along with its natural and inherent right if defending its territories and independence.
The Forces of the PLO affirm their rejection to the return to the policy of partial solutions and interim agreements and delaying the main issues, warning that dealing with the proposals of Sharon and Peres who call for holding interim agreements on the Palestinian state because they aim to Judaize Jerusalem, consolidate occupation on the majority of the Palestinian lands, eliminate the refugees cause and cause a split and disputes among the Palestinian people. The forces called on the Arab and Islamic masses, forces and countries for more solidarity and support to the struggle of the Palestinian people and to exert pressure on the US Administration to stop its blind bias to Israel and to force it to lead a more balanced policy towards settling the Palestinian-Israeli conflict on the basis of implementing the UN resolutions and enable the Palestinian people to establish their free and independent state.
